Considerations for Fabric and Stabilization

While the Fuchsia Font Embroidery Design is highly adaptable, successful application still depends on proper fabric selection and stabilization. Because the font features distinct curves and varying stroke widths, it interacts differently with stretchy knits compared to woven fabrics. On stable materials like cotton or linen, the design holds its shape beautifully, offering crisp edges. However, when applying this embroidery font to stretchy jerseys or soft fleece, it is advisable to use a cutaway stabilizer to prevent puckering. The density of the stitches, particularly in the lowercase letters, requires a firm foundation to maintain the intended aesthetic.

Additionally, consider the background color of your fabric. While the design is named "Fuchsia," the actual thread colors used in the final product are up to the user. The design structure supports both single-color and multi-color thread palettes. If you are aiming for a subtle look, you might choose a thread color that closely matches the fabric, allowing the texture of the font to provide the visual interest. Conversely, for high-impact branding, a contrasting thread color will make the text pop. Always test a small sample before committing to a full batch, especially when working with delicate or sheer materials where the stitch density might show through.
